When examining drum brakes meaning
, we refer to an enclosed braking system where curved shoes press outward against a rotating cylinder. Originating in 1900 with Wilhelm Maybach's patent, these systems dominated automotive design until disc brakes became prevalent. The brake drum meaning specifically describes the hollow, cylindrical component that rotates with the wheel, creating friction surfaces for deceleration.
